The one abstraction you would have to keep in mind with assembler (writing more than reading tho) is the cache hierarchy. The days of equal cost to read/write any memory location are ancient. Even in the old 8 bit days some memory was faster to access than others (e.g. 6502 zero page).

The flags are another abstraction that might not mean what it says. The 6502 N flag and BPL/BMI instructions really just test bit 7 and aren't concerned with whether the value is really negative/positive.
